| Common Name | Rubivirine |
|---|
| Description | Rubivirine belongs to the class of organic compounds known as solanidines and derivatives. These are steroids with a structure based on the solanidane skeleton. Solanidane arises from the conversion of a cholestane side-chain into a bicyclic system. Rubivirine is found in Veratrum viride and Veratrum viride Ait. . Based on a literature review very few articles have been published on Rubivirine. |
